The tour starts at Tollbugata 5, and from there, a few alternative routes lead to the top of Keiservarden. The stone stairs along the trail, constructed in 2016 by Sherpas from Nepal, make the ascent easier and more sustainable by limiting terrain wear. This well-maintained path allows for a more accessible and enjoyable climb for participants of various fitness levels.

The Historic Significance of Keiservarden and Its Unique Features

Named The Emperor’s Cairn in honor of German Emperor Wilhelm II, who visited the hilltop in 1891, Keiservarden boasts a plaque commemorating his visit and a board illustrating the history. The viewpoint offers sweeping panoramas of Bodø, the sea, and visible islands, making it a top photo opportunity.

Keiservarden is renowned as one of the best locations to see the Midnight Sun during summer and the Northern Lights in winter, weather permitting. Its year-round accessibility allows visitors to experience these natural phenomena at almost any time, adding to its appeal.
